Help Your Dog Avoid Chewing on Dangerous Items
Owning a dog or puppy that loves to chew on everything from furniture to clothing can be frustrating and costly for pet owners. Puppies often chew because they are teething, but when the problem is not addressed it can easily become a habit that stays throughout their adulthood. Many pet owners restrict their dogs to certain rooms or a crate, so their dogs do not chew the wrong items when their owners are not home. When your dog chews the wrong items, you may not only have to replace them, but they could also harm your dog.
You can teach your dog not to chew on certain items by correcting him as soon as you notice he chews on inappropriate items. Try to keep items that you do not want him to chew out of his reach. If you see your dog chewing an inappropriate item, scold him promptly and ask him to drop the item. Replace it with a toy that your dog can chew.
Try leaving your dog a variety of toys that he can chew so he does not become bored. Introduce new toys occasionally or take some toys away for later use, so your dog’s toys remain fresh and interesting. Once your dog understands which items he is permitted to chew, he will gradually start to chew only those items.
